hzhwcmhf commited on
Commit
427b10d
·
1 Parent(s): 8d0246f

fix dependency

Browse files
Files changed (2) hide show
  1. Dockerfile +1 -30
  2. README.md +1 -3
Dockerfile CHANGED
@@ -1,33 +1,4 @@
1
- # Use the official Python 3.9 image
2
- FROM python:3.9
3
-
4
- # Set the working directory to /code
5
- WORKDIR /code
6
-
7
- # Copy the current directory contents into the container at /code
8
- COPY ./requirements.txt /code/requirements.txt
9
-
10
- # Install requirements.txt
11
- RUN pip install --no-cache-dir --upgrade -r /code/requirements.txt
12
-
13
- # Set up a new user named "user" with user ID 1000
14
- RUN useradd -m -u 1000 user
15
- # Switch to the "user" user
16
- USER user
17
- # Set home to the user's home directory
18
- ENV HOME=/home/user \
19
- PATH=/home/user/.local/bin:$PATH
20
-
21
- # Set the working directory to the user's home directory
22
- WORKDIR $HOME/app
23
-
24
- # Copy the current directory contents into the container at $HOME/app setting the owner to the user
25
- COPY --chown=user . $HOME/app
26
-
27
- CMD ["uvicorn", "main:app", "--host", "0.0.0.0", "--port", "7860"]
28
-
29
- # Use the official Python 3.9 image
30
- FROM python:3.9
31
 
32
  RUN --mount=target=/root/packages.txt,source=packages.txt sed -i 's http://deb.debian.org http://cdn-aws.deb.debian.org g' /etc/apt/sources.list && sed -i 's http://archive.ubuntu.com http://us-east-1.ec2.archive.ubuntu.com g' /etc/apt/sources.list && sed -i '/security/d' /etc/apt/sources.list && apt-get update && xargs -r -a /root/packages.txt apt-get install -y && rm -rf /var/lib/apt/lists/*
33
 
 
1
+ FROM docker.io/library/python:3.8.9@sha256:49d05fff9cb3b185b15ffd92d8e6bd61c20aa916133dca2e3dbe0215270faf53
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
2
 
3
  RUN --mount=target=/root/packages.txt,source=packages.txt sed -i 's http://deb.debian.org http://cdn-aws.deb.debian.org g' /etc/apt/sources.list && sed -i 's http://archive.ubuntu.com http://us-east-1.ec2.archive.ubuntu.com g' /etc/apt/sources.list && sed -i '/security/d' /etc/apt/sources.list && apt-get update && xargs -r -a /root/packages.txt apt-get install -y && rm -rf /var/lib/apt/lists/*
4
 
README.md CHANGED
@@ -3,9 +3,7 @@ title: DA-Transformer
3
  emoji: 😻
4
  colorFrom: red
5
  colorTo: gray
6
- sdk: gradio
7
- sdk_version: 3.28.3
8
- app_file: app.py
9
  pinned: false
10
  license: apache-2.0
11
  ---
 
3
  emoji: 😻
4
  colorFrom: red
5
  colorTo: gray
6
+ sdk: docker
 
 
7
  pinned: false
8
  license: apache-2.0
9
  ---